The screwback has a metal case, heavier and should have better water depth rating. It would be more durable than the ordinary gshock, but for the price i think only the gshock purists/collectors will appreciate it.
A cheaper option would be the GWM5600. It has the similar look and display as the GW5000. It is also solar powered and atomic clock synchs. Maganda dyan sa Pilipinas umaabot yung Japan radio signals so that your Atomic Gshocks can synch everyday.
